Feng Yansi had played an extremely important part in history of portry and madesignificant contribution for the development of poetry. With a unique style, Yansi Feng createdthe combination of lovesick and farewell and grief experienced during the turbulent days andcombination of patriotism and minster’s anxious feeling, and poured awareness feelings ofunexpected environment into lovers’ worries. Because of his thick feeling and open-wideprospect, his poetry has surpassed the tender quality of “HuaJian Ci-poetry”. By expressingdisconsolate, depressed feelings during entertainment activities, he has broke a brand-newpath towards the wide world during the limited period field, opened the success gate for theleap of period, and provided a new way for the development of period. This unique periodcreation style was closely related to his turbulent life in South Tang, to his patriotic heart andsensitive character. This thesis, composed by three parts, has emphasized Yansi Feng’s tragedystyle and its causes.The meaning of the tragedy affection in Yansi Feng’s poetry has been discussed in thefirst part of this thesis. This affection could be divided into two categories. First, the awarenessof the meaning of life which includes his subjective perception towards human affairs, his ownphilosophy illustrating human life and positive attitude in front of frustrations. The meaning ofthese three-fold feelings mirrored out his observation and understanding of nature goes deeplygradually. The other category of Yansi Feng’s classic style is the awareness of this objectiveworld includes minsters’ anxious about the future of his home and country. The poetry is amirror of deep feelings generated in the tragedy fate and desolate and angry mode in thesituation of domestic trouble and foreign invasion. The anxious feelings of human life andcountry fate interact with each other and reflect the unique and consistency of Feng’s poetrysubject selection.Reflection of artistic conception, expression made by rhetoric method of metaphor andassociation and contrast between happiness and sadness of Yansi Feng’s period has beenanalyzed in this part. First of all, image could be the most minor as well as flexible in thepoetry works. The selection and combination between different types of conceptions canreflect authors’ composing intension to the largest extent. Conceptions of loneliness, coldnessand downfall are relatively common to be felt in Feng’s work which reflects his lonely andnegative mode. Secondly, rhetoric methods of metaphor and association in his works could tellus that his spiritual sustenance was relatively more private and implicit. Yansi Feng’s anxioustowards home and country, his yearning for emperor, his sadness towards his life and his confusion about political career are all expressed by the metaphor and association methodsubtly and implicitly. Thirdly, using happiness for sadness expression can help him to amplifyhis grief so as to highlight the characteristic of tragedy style.The origin of Feng’s tragedy style is analyzed in the aspects of time, region, tragedy fateof his own and manner coming down from late Tang dynasty in the third part. The trait ofsouth Tang’s time era and region has affected Yansi Feng’s writing style deeply and offered asolid foundation of reality and culture for him to form a tragedy charm. Furthermore, tragedyfate of his own is strongly related to his writing prospect. Frustrated surviving experience andconflicts between parties in the government have triggered his deep feeling towards humanlife. Although taking a political position, he could contribute nothing but witness the tragedybroke out. Therefore negative mode had taken a leading position in his heart. Finally, feelingsof the ending of late Tang dynasty have dyed a negative and worried color to his spirit whichcoordinates the atmosphere of that era. Under the impact of these factors, tragedy style ofYansi Feng’s poetry is generated vividly with no doubt.
